C.3 INSTALLING THE TEMPERATURE SENSORS
The controller operates with Pt1000 temperature sensors which are accurate to the degree, thus ensuring opmal control of system funcons.
CAUTION
The temperature sensor cables must be routed separately from mains voltage cables, and must not, for example, be routed in the
same cable duct!
CAUTION
If desired the sensor cables can be extended to a maximum of 30m using a cable with a cross-secon of at least 0.75mm². Make
sure that there is no contact resistance!
Posion the sensor precisely in the area to be measured! Only use immersion, pipe-mounted or at-mounted sensor suitable for
the speci c area of applicaon with the appropriate permissible temperature range.
CAUTION
Connect the VFS sensors with the matching jacks. To prevent damage to the Direct Sensors it is highly recommended to install
them in to the return. When installing the Vortex Flow Sensors (VFS), observe the correct ow direcon!

C.4 RC 21 REMOTE ADJUSTER WITH THERMOSTAT
The remote adjuster with integrated thermostat RC21 provides you with easy to use temperature controlled adjustment of heang from within your
living space.
Sengs
The dial is used to parallel translate the heang curve. The ow temperature (sll regarding the outdoor temperature) is raised or lowered respec-
vely by your adjustement by max. 5°.
Sensor
The RC21 contains a temperature sensor which is used by the controller. If the sengs in the controller allow it, the sensor is used to alter the ow
temperature.
The switch changes the operaon mode of the controller.
In Timer mode the temperature is controlled according to the set thermostat periods.
In Connous day mode the set periods are ignored and the temperature is controlled according to the Day me sengs.
In Connous night mode the temperature is usually set to lowest. This seng is best suited for periods of long absence like e.g. holidays.
Installaon
Carefully remove the dial from the casing with a screwdriver.
Loosen the screw beneath. Remove the bright part of the casing from the black socket.
The RC21 is connected via terminal block to the controller.
Clamp connecons:
1: Remote adjuster
2: Sensor
3: Sensor earth

E.1 DISPLAY AND INPUT
E. Operaon
The display (1), with its extensive text and graphics mode, is almost self-explanatory, allowing easy
operaon of the controller.
To change from the overview to the sengs menu, press the „esc“ key. The green status LED (2)
lights up when a relay is acve, the red LED blinks when an error occurs.
Inputs are made with 4 buons (3+4), which funcons change context sensive. The „esc“ key (3) is
always used to cancel or exit a menu.
If applicable there will be a request for conrmaon as to whether the changes which have been
made should be saved.
The funcon of each of the other three keys (4) is shown in the display line directly above the keys;
the right-hand key is generally has a con rmaon and selecon funcon.
Examples of key funcons:
+/- = enlarge/shrink values
▼/▼ = scroll menu down/up
yes/no = approve/reject
Info = addional informaon
Back = to previous screen
ok = con rm selecon
Conrm = conrm seng

E.2 COMMISSIONING HELP
The rst me the controller is turned on and aer the language and me are set, a query appears as to whether you want to parametrise the
controller using the commissioning help or not. The commissioning help can also be terminated or called up again at any me in the special func-
ons menu. The commissioning help guides you through the necessary basic sengs in the correct order, and provides brief descripons of each
parameter in the display.
Pressing the “esc” key takes you back to the previous value so you can look at the selected seng again or adjust it if desired. Pressing the “esc“
more than once takes you back step by step to the selecon mode, thus cancelling the commissioning help. Finally, menu „3.2. - Manual“ on page
22 should be used to test the switch outputs with the consumers connected, and to check the sensor values for plausibility. Then switch on auto-
mac mode.

E.4 MAIN SEQUENCE AND MENU STRUCTURE
The graphics or overview mode appears when no key has been press for 2 minutes, or when the
main menu is exited by pressing “esc“.
The up and down buons are used to scroll through the list of sensors and relays
You can enter the Main menu by pressing the „esc“ key. The following menus are
available:
1. Measurements Current temperature values with explanations
2. Statistics Function control of the system with operating hours, etc
3. Operating Mode Automatic mode, manual mode or switch unit off
4. Settings Set parameters needed for normal operation
5. Protections Solar and frost protection, recooling, anti-seizing protection
6. Special Functions Program selection, sensor calibration, clock, additional sensor
7. Menu Lock Against unintentional setting changes at critical points
8. Service Data For diagnosis in the event of an error
9. Language Language selection
